      Through her leadership, the "First
      Lady" has not only cemented her
      place  in  the  legacy  of  Scream
      MCC but also shaped the role of
      women  in  motorcycling.  Today,
      Barbara  Naudé  is  a  respected
      fi g u r e   n o t   o n l y   f o r   h e r
      contributions to Scream MCC but
      also for her tireless advocacy for
      inclusivity,  community,  and  the
      motorcycling spirit.
